  • Patent number: 8131591
    Abstract: Embodiments of the invention provide ways to update and permit third-party advertising content of a webpage developed using Asynchronous JavaScript and XML (“AJAX”) techniques. An illustrative method includes registering a set of possible triggering events that can invoke an advertisement-update process, registering advertisement containers (portions of the webpage that can present the advertisements), receiving an indication that a triggering event has occurred, identifying (in some cases) advertisement containers whose advertisement content is to be updated, accessing third-party advertisement data that is stored outside of the domain of the webpage to receive the fresh advertising content, and presenting the fresh advertising content in the one or more advertisement containers.

  • Patent number: 7488541
    Abstract: The present invention is directed to an aqueous superabsorbent polymer paste comprising from about 1 to about 5 wt % of superabsorbent particles and from about 95 to about 99 wt % of an aqueous water-soluble solution having from about 0.5 to about 5%, preferably from about 1 to about 3% solid level. The present invention is also directed to a coated substrate comprising a substrate material and an aqueous superabsorbent polymer paste comprising a blend of i) from about 1 to about 5 wt % of superabsorbent particles and ii) from about 95 to about 99 wt % of an aqueous water-soluble solution. The present invention is also directed to a method for reducing the loss of circulation fluids into flow passages of a subterranean formation during well drilling, completion or work over operations, by using the aqueous superabsorbent polymer paste of the present invention.

  • Publication number: 20080282290
    Abstract: A system, method, and computer-readable media are presented for displaying an interactive viewer associated with an advertisement within a user interface. In one aspect, the system includes an advertisement manager for providing advertisements in response to request from clients. The system further includes a rendering component for determining if an advertisement has an associated interactive viewer, determining features associated with the advertisement, and displaying the interactive viewer including the determined features. Additionally, the system includes an event tracking module for monitoring a user's interaction with the interactive viewer, and reporting feedback regarding the interaction to the advertisement manager.
